IP查询
查询
你查询的IP:[123.56.65.179] 地理位置:中国–北京–北京阿里云BGP数据中心
最新查询
203.93.85.3
221.196.185.233
203.95.191.244
123.144.214.119
121.40.185.99
120.130.55.45
58.32.248.78
121.4.55.44
124.42.211.13
123.56.65.179
122.102.64.84
203.156.192.212
203.158.16.187
119.2.26.115
117.121.192.82
123.64.48.58
202.70.21.136
117.122.128.101
117.22.7.154
61.28.109.254
124.31.91.128
202.95.252.140
119.62.125.227
203.135.160.136
202.170.216.249
222.125.117.134
122.102.220.215
121.56.25.240
120.72.32.148
202.122.128.170
123.167.128.175